Ashley Russell Named 2012 Scholarship Recipient

The Amarillo Chapter of International Association of Administrative Professionals has awarded a $250 scholarship for 2012 to Ashley Russell of McLean. Russell will be a freshman at West Texas A&M University pursuing a degree in Business Administration. While in school at McLean ISD she participated in cheerleading, basketball, and drama.


Carla Banks, CAP-OM Receives Award at Division Conference

Carla Banks, CAP-OM, president of the Amarillo Chapter of International Association of Administrative Professionals (IAAP) received the Texas-Louisiana Division President's Award for 2011 – 2012 at the T-L Division Annual meeting held May 18 - 20 in League City, TX. To earn this award, the chapter must meet 10 of 18 criteria. The Amarillo Chapter met all five of the required criteria and seven of the 13 elective criteria. The criteria encompass membership recruitment and involvement, educational programs, leadership training, and record submission.

Banks joined IAAP in 2007 and has served the chapter as vice president before becoming president in 2010. She is Executive Assistant/Office Manager at the WTAMU Police Department.


Emily Garner, CAP-OM, MOS Elected Treasurer of the Texas-Louisiana Division of International Association of Administrative Professionals

Emily Garner, CAP-OM, MOS was elected Treasurer of the Texas-Louisiana Division of International Association of Administrative Professionals (IAAP) at the annual meeting held May 18-20 in League City, Texas. This is Garner's second term as Division Treasurer. Garner joined the Amarillo Chapter of IAAP in November 1996 and has served as the chapter treasurer and was the treasurer for the 2010 T-L Division Annual Meeting hosted by the Amarillo Chapter in May 2010. Garner is Executive Secretary for Masterson Management, Inc.

Emily Garner, CAP-OM, MOS Receives 2012 CMOTY Award

Emily Garner was named the 2012 Amarillo Chapter of International Association of Administrative Professionals Chapter Member of the Year at the chapter's Administrative Professional Day celebration on April 12. Garner joined IAAP in 1996 and currently serves as the treasurer for the Texas-Louisiana Division of IAAP. Garner earned the Certified Administrative Professional – Office Management rating in 2002 and Microsoft Office Specialist certification in 2009.

Garner is employed as executive secretary at Masterson Management Corp. She is married to Kelly Garner, and they have two sons, Andrew and Alex.The Chapter Member of the Year award is presented each year to the chapter member who excels in five areas: IAAP participation, certification participation, education study courses, teaching courses and fundraising/community involvement. Points are awarded for participation in each area and all members are eligible for the award.


Amarillo Chapter Receives Community Service Award at Division Meeting

The Amarillo Chapter received the T-L Division Community Service Award at the annual meeting held May 18-20, 2012, in League City, Texas. The Chapter was cited for participation in Box Tops for Education, donating Boy Scout Popcorn to troops serving overseas, the 2011 Christmas project providing stockings to residents of the a local nursing home, and delivering flowers on Valentine's Day and Mother's Day.


Chris Lyles, CAP-OM Appointed to International Committee

Chris Lyles, CAP-OM, was recently notified that she has been appointed to the International Committee on Nominations. The Committee is responsible for presenting the slate of officer candidates for the International Board of Directors.


Amarillo Chapter of IAAP names Xcel Energy 2011-2012 Company of the Year

In recognition of National Boss Day, the Amarillo Chapter of International Association of Administrative Professionals (IAAP) awarded the Company of the Year (COTY) award to Xcel Energy during the chapter's October meeting.

Linda Hall, Administrative Assistant II, made the nomination citing Xcel Energy's support of the administrative profession and the Amarillo Chapter of IAAP. She states, "Xcel Energy has created the Spot-on-Bonus for managers to reward non-exempt, non-bargaining employees for outstanding performance." The COTY award was presented by Carla Banks, CPS/CAP, Chapter President and COTY Committee member.

Gary McBride, Manager, Substation Construction, accepted the award on behalf of Xcel Energy.
